What is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ing?
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ing is a type of salad dressing that combines the tangy flavor of Catalina dressing with the smoky and savory taste of bacon. It is usually made with a mixture of tomato, vinegar, sugar, and spices, along with bacon bits or flavoring. What are the Ingredients in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ing?
The ingredients in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ing may vary depending on the brand, but typically include tomato puree, vinegar, sugar, corn syrup, bacon flavoring or bits, and a blend of spices such as onion and garlic powder, paprika, and mustard. Some brands may also include other ingredients such as high fructose corn syrup, soybean oil, or preservatives, so it is important to read the label carefully if you have any dietary restrictions or concerns.

Can You Use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ing as a Marinade?
Yes,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ing can also be used as a marinade for meats and tofu. Simply coat your protein of choice with the dressing and let it marinate in the fridge for at least an hour before cooking. The sweet and tangy flavor of the dressing works well with chicken, pork, and beef, while the smoky bacon flavor can add a nice depth of flavor to vegetarian proteins like tofu and tempeh.
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ing vs Regular Catalina Salad Dressing
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ing is a variation on regular Catalina dressing, which is typically made with tomato puree, sugar, vinegar, oil, and a blend of spices. While both dressings have a sweet and tangy flavor,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ing adds the smoky and savory taste of bacon to the mix. Regular Catalina dressing can be a good option for those who prefer a milder dressing, while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ing is ideal for those who want to add some extra flavor to their salads.

Is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ing Gluten-Free?
The gluten-free status of Tangy Bacon Catalina Salad Dressing will depend on the brand and the specific ingredients used. Some brands may use gluten-containing ingredients like barley malt vinegar or thickeners like wheat flour, while others may be considered gluten-free. If you have celiac disease or a gluten intolerance, it is important to check the label carefully and look for products that are specifically labeled as gluten-free.
